Loudwater is a village located in Buckinghamshire, England, with GPS coordinates 51.61073, -0.70153. It is situated to the southwest of High Wycombe and lies within the Chiltern Hills region, which is known for its picturesque landscapes. Loudwater is primarily a residential area, offering a suburban atmosphere while being close to urban amenities.

The village is notable for its proximity to the River Wye and features a range of local businesses and services. It falls within the Europe/London timezone, aligning with the standard time observed in the United Kingdom. Loudwater’s regional significance is enhanced by its access to major transport routes, making it a convenient location for commuters traveling to nearby towns and cities.

Timezone in Loudwater

Loudwater is situated in the Europe/London timezone, which operates on a UTC offset of +0 during standard time. When daylight saving time is in effect, typically from the last Sunday in March to the last Sunday in October, the offset changes to UTC +1. This means that during the summer months, the clocks are set forward one hour, allowing for longer daylight in the evenings.

Attractions and Activities in Loudwater

Loudwater is a small village located in Buckinghamshire, England, known primarily for its residential character and proximity to the larger town of High Wycombe. The area is characterized by its scenic surroundings, including the River Wye, which flows nearby, offering picturesque views and opportunities for leisurely walks along the water. The village retains a quaint charm with a mix of modern homes and historical architecture, reflecting the region’s development over the years.

While Loudwater may not boast major tourist attractions, its close proximity to High Wycombe provides access to a range of cultural and recreational activities. High Wycombe is known for its historic sites, including the 18th-century Wycombe Museum and the iconic chair-making heritage of the area. Loudwater itself serves as a peaceful residential community, making it an attractive place for those seeking a quieter lifestyle while still being within reach of the amenities of a larger town.

The surrounding region is rich in natural beauty, with parks and woodlands that invite outdoor enthusiasts to explore and enjoy the countryside.

Practical Information for Visitors

Loudwater is easily accessible via transport links from London. The nearest major airport is Heathrow, located about 20 miles away, offering numerous international flights. From Heathrow, you can take the Heathrow Express to Paddington Station and then transfer to a train heading to High Wycombe, which is a short bus or taxi ride to Loudwater.

Alternatively, you can take a direct train from Marylebone Station in London to High Wycombe. The climate in Loudwater is typical of southern England, with mild summers and cool winters. The best time to visit is between late spring and early autumn, from May to September, when you can enjoy pleasant weather and longer daylight hours.

Rain is frequent throughout the year, so packing a compact umbrella is advisable. When visiting Loudwater, consider taking a stroll along the River Wye for scenic views and tranquil surroundings. Local amenities are available, including shops and cafes, so you can easily find necessities.
